Sketch for Retro Rubber makes a fun Birthday Card

 So many shapes could be used for this fun sketch from Retro Rubber Challenge Blog.  My vision was one of balloons!


 The image is a mini release from Altenew in 2020 named Mini Delight Birthday Love.  The background hearts are ANCIENT, a Fiskars roller from about 1990.  The small heart's origin is unknown from probably pre-1990.  The ombre' effect on the balloons is created by using Kaleidacolor inks.


  • The background is brayered with Kaleidacolor in Spectrum.  Spectrum has been in my stash since early 1990.  When I was on the Design Team for Imagine Crafts I finally purchased the reinkers to make it nice and juicy again.  The pad still works wonderfully!
  • The balloons are from a selection of Kaleidacolor pads: Blue Breeze, Fresh Greens, Berry Blaze, and Desert Heat.  I stamped and die cut enough balloons for four cards using the spectrum of colors.  
  • The edges of the background card front and of the card panel are inked with Versafine Clair in Nocturne. 
  • The balloon heart placement is determined then the small heart stamp is alternated to give the card a cohesive design.  
  • The sentiment is from Scrapbook.com and stamped in Nocturne and heat embossed with clear embossing powder.
